EHT was contacted for resources on electromagnetic radiation and children’s health by a mother concerned about a substation (that would replace the children’s garden) being built at her child’d school in Washington DC. The Washington Post did an article on the issue August 13, 2018 “Pepco is building a substation next to a school. Residents want to know: Why here?”

Upon this new knowledge I held a townhall meeting the following week to inform those community residents, and parents that were not aware. I invited Pepco to the meeting but was told by Jamaal Jordan of Pepco that they were too busy to come out.

Many people attended my meeting including representation from various District Agencies and representation from two different D.C Counsel offices. However, after informing the community, I found out that this plan has been in place since 2016.

I question the purpose of the substation located near a school. After sitting through a presentation of Pepco’s, I learned quickly that this is being encouraged by money and clearly a part of the gentrification plan in the District.

I noticed that there are no substations in the Capital Grid plan to be placed in more wealthier neighborhoods near schools, such as Sidwell Friends. There is a substation located in Georgetown, however it is located along the canal, near water. I also noticed from Pepco’s presentation that the parents of Walker Jones were not listed as invited to the informational meetings hosted by Pepco that took place in 2017 and 2018. This device is scheduled to be placed in a low-income neighborhood, surrounding public housing developments, and this school that has poor parent representation.
There is no PTO, PTA, and the school doesn’t even allow 1 on 1 parent and teacher conferences.  Chris from Pepco announced that they purchased the land for $15.8 million. This is considerably low for any property value in the District.
